Job Description

Our team is growing, and we are actively looking to hire a Claim Advisor, Accident Benefits MIG (Minor Injury Guideline) to join our Ontario team! The Accident Benefit Claims Adjuster is responsible for investigating, evaluating, and settling accident benefit claims in line with the Insurance Act and applicable regulations. The Adjuster will ensure accurate and timely processing of claims, maintaining thorough records, and coordinating with claimants and representatives to resolve issues efficiently.

Role Designation: Home-Based

Accountabilities:

  • Claim Investigation & Evaluation: Investigate and evaluate accident benefit claims to determine coverage eligibility and the appropriate resolution.
  • Claims Processing: Process various types of claims including medical rehabilitation and disability claims. Coordinate actions and decisions to ensure the most effective resolution for each claim.
  • Record Maintenance & Management: Maintain detailed and accurate file records on the electronic claims system.
  • Communication & Coordination: Respond to claimant correspondence and accident benefit forms in compliance with legislation.
  • Additional Duties: Perform other duties as assigned, to support the department and meet organizational goals.

Qualifications:

  • Excellent communication skills for effective correspondence with claimants and representatives and a commitment to providing outstanding customer service
  • Experience working in a medical or legal environment, or having a medical or legal background is an asset
  • Minimum post-secondary education or equivalent
  • Minimum of 1-2 years adjusting insurance claims or similar role is preferred
  • Enrolled in, or completion of, CIP designation
